One Conversation Can Spark Real Momentum
Even a short, warm conversation can bring relief and direction.
Mid-year check-ins like this often reveal easy wins: small changes in contribution strategy, updates to beneficiary designations, or overlooked benefits you’re eligible for. These aren’t dramatic overhauls; they’re the kind of tweaks that build real momentum and confidence.
